* Layne Christensen’s shareholders were rejoicing in early April after the company posted a record set of results for the year ended 31 Jan 2008.
Revenues were up 20.1% to $868.3 million, with net income up 41.9% to $37.3 million, sending the share price northwards by nearly 22%. Revenues in the water infrastructure division rose by 20.2% to $639.6 million, of which $49.3 million was attributable to recent acquisition activity.
